Answer:
840 units per day
Explanation:
Current production = 435 units/day
Increase Rate = 45 units/day/year
Since the manufacturing company plans to increase their production by a constant rate of 45 units a day each year. The company's production per day, nine years from now, is given by:
![N= 435(units)/(day) +(45((units)/(day))/(year) *9\ years)\\N=435(units)/(day)+ 405(units)/(day)\\N= 840(units)/(day)](https://img.qammunity.org/2020/formulas/mathematics/college/24mn3x7j91d497ruqjp5bv67vn2bvljkyk.png)
9 years from now, the company will be producing 840 units per day.
